'Changwon Xi The Sky,' the first housing sale of the year in Changwon, attracted more than 11,000 visitors to its model house during the open house period, indicating strong interest in subscriptions.
On March 31, first-priority applications are open to heads of households and household members residing in Changwon, Gyeongsangnam-do, Ulsan Metropolitan City, and Busan Metropolitan City, as long as they have held a subscription savings account for at least six months. There are no restrictions based on the number of homes owned or previous winning applications, and spouses are also allowed to apply separately.
More than 11,000 people visited the model house of GS Engineering & Construction's 'Changwon Xi The Sky,' the first housing sale in Changwon this year.
View original imageFor subscription deposits, those applying for the 84㎡ type in Changwon and Gyeongnam need to have at least 2 million won deposited before the recruitment announcement date, while applicants for the 106㎡ type need to have at least 4 million won deposited.
Following the announcement of successful applicants on April 7, the official contract period will take place from April 20 to April 22. The down payment can be made in two installments: 5% initially and another 5% later, alleviating the financial burden for buyers.
'Changwon Xi The Sky,' supplied by GS E&C, will be located in Jungang-dong, Seongsan-gu, Changwon, and will consist of four buildings, up to 49 stories high, with a total of 519 units. The available unit types are the highly popular 84㎡ and 106㎡ exclusive-use layouts.
Visitors expressed high satisfaction with the interior layouts, noting features such as 2.4-meter high ceilings and three-sided balcony extensions, which allow flexible use of space for an extra room, pantry, or master bedroom dressing room.
Above all, the project's rare and advantageous location in the heart of Seongsan-gu, Changwon, further adds to its appeal. It is situated in the central commercial area of Seongsan-gu, which is a core residential zone with concentrated shopping, cultural, educational, work, and transportation infrastructure.
Within a 1-kilometer radius of the complex, residents will find Changwon Square, Lotte Department Store Changwon, Emart, Lotte Mart Max, Kyobo Bookstore, Sangnam Market, Jungang Sports Park, and Daesang Park, ensuring that daily shopping, cultural, and leisure activities are all within walking distance.
